Description
Huntworth Park House is a farmhouse, later converted into a house, dating to the 17th and 18th centuries. The construction is of rubble and brick, with a colourwashed exterior and a triple-Roman tile roof, featuring brick stacks. The house is two storeys high and has five bays. It contains 2-light casement windows with glazing bars, and a central, plain front door. A tiled pent-roofed verandah, supported by wooden posts, runs along the length of the ground floor. A two-storey addition extends from the left return.
